Diagnosis
The male has the forewing and hindwing a very dark brown, but with the patterning typical of the genus present on the former. The female resembles both sexes of the next two species but the forewing is duller, with the triangular tornal area more extensive, extending further basad on the dorsum and being more clearly defined there. The reniform is much larger in B. labi.
